Difficulty controlling client's OS X Catalina
Hello,
When I remote control a customer's mac running macOS Catalina, I can see background,
top bar and LMIrescue window but I can't see all other windows on Mac.

I had the same issue and I opened a ticket with LMI support. They gave me a script to run in Terminal and it worked perfectly! Figured I would share to see if it works for anyone else.
rm -rf ~/Library/Application\ Support/LogMeIn-Rescue $ rm /tmp/lmi.txt ; CX_LOG=/tmp/lmi.txt /Applications/LogMeIn-Rescue.app/Contents/MacOS/LogMeIn-Rescue >>/tmp/lmi.txt 2>&1

Having the same issue. Can't control but Support-LogmeinRescue is already checked under Security & Privacy > Accessibility and Screen Recording. The Support-LogmeinRescue box is frozen and can't be unchecked/rechecked so their is no way to control the users Mac.

You need to remove the ticks and then re-add ticks (under Security & Privacy > Accessibility and Screen Recording "Support-LogmeinRescue" box).
- Aries_LMI5 years agoNew ContributorNot only this, but you need to remove the old LMI entries in those boxes or you're not re-checking what you Think you are. MacOS has a bad habit of remembering something it doesn't need to.

Under "Security & Privacy", (the padlock needs to be open) so that you can make remove/readd the tick. If the "Support-LogmeinRescue" window has frozen you could try force quitting it and trying again. If it still fails you could try booting the Mac in safe mode and see if you have any better luck.

I know the padlock has to be unlocked. The checkbox is still frozen checked but doesn't allow remote control. You can see in the screen capture video I posted. You also cannot remove the Support-LogmeinRescue entry by hitting the minus button below, its just stuck. I even tried running tccutil reset Accessibility from command prompt and having the customer reconnect, still no luck. This is not a problem with first time connections, its returning users who have already granted permissions. The Support-LogmeinRescue box under Accessibility is frozen checked but doesn't allow control.
